Welcome to the New Year’s First Newsletter!
by Gloria McConnell, Managing Editor
We hope that you enjoy this issue of the Phoenix Chapter’s Rough Draft, which is part of our new chapter WordPress site. Over the next few weeks, Web master Tim Slavin will be adding many great features to the site that will allow chapter members to take part in a true “Web 2.0″ way. For example, members will be able to register and add comments to articles and create their own profiles.
For now, take a look at our new Rough Draft! We have many topics of interest in this issue. For example, in our featured article, STC Associate Fellow David Dick explains how your questions can make the difference during a job interview. Chapter member Loretta Demarais explains how to protect your electronic equipment and valuable data in today’s world. Ms. Grammar discusses the correct use of commas, em dashes, and parentheses. Links to all of the current issues are presented below (and at the bottom of each page). Enjoy!
